The Gibbes Museum of Art is pleased to announce the second year of the Elizabeth and Mallory Factor Prize for Southern Art. The Factor Prize, given annually with a cash prize of $10,000, acknowledges an artist whose work contributes to a new understanding of the South. Unlike any other award of its type, the Factor Prize is designed to create an online archive of information about Southern artists that can be used by curators, collectors, academicians and the public.
The Factor Prize goes to an artist whose work demonstrates the highest level of artistic achievement in any media. The prize may be awarded to an artist who has already produced a body of significant work or whose work shows considerable promise. Eligible artists are those who reside, work or are from Alabama, Arkansas, Florida, Georgia, Louisiana, Mississippi, North Carolina, South Carolina, Tennessee, or Virginia. The winner of the 2008 Factor Prize was photographer Jeff Whetstone of Chapel Hill, North Carolina. Whetstone will serve as a judge for the 2009 prize.
The donors, Elizabeth and Mallory Factor, established the Factor Prize to bring attention to fine artists from the South or that are working in the South. The Factors are devoted collectors and patrons of the arts. Elizabeth Factor, an attorney, was on the board of the Drawing Center and on the Whitney’s Photography Committee while in New York City. Mallory Factor, a merchant banker and consultant, serves on many corporate and not-for-profit boards including the Brooklyn Academy of Music, the American Theatre Wing and the TONY Awards Administration Committee.

GIBBES MUSEUM OF ART
Established as the Carolina Art Association in 1858 (celebrating 150 years in 2008), the Gibbes Museum of Art opened its doors to the public in 1905. Located in Charleston’s historic district, the Gibbes houses a premier collection of over 10,000 works, principally American with a Charleston or Southern connection and presents special exhibitions throughout the year. In addition, the museum offers an extensive complement of public programming and educational outreach initiatives that serve the community by stimulating creative expression and improving the region’s superb quality of life. |

Call for Proposals
Open to all artists/teams residing in Arkansas.
Artists/teams to design and construct outdoor artworks. The sculpture exhibit will be located at The Bernice Garden on the corner of South Main and Daisey Bates in the south main area of Little Rock.
The committee is seeking a range of works representing or reflecting the spirit, nature and history of Arkansas.
Budget for the project is to be $2,800 per art work, with an additional fee of $200 for the finalists' to develop a model of the proposed sculpture.
Deadline: Proposal submitted in the SoMa office by 3pm on or before Nov 26, 2008
